Its all about gaining an advantage and consolidating it by doing the right things. Pushing when its the right time, backing off when you dont see the enemy team. Buying that extra ward. Going for the smart targets. Being positive for your teammates and ping a lot to show that you are there and willing to help. As a jungler, you want to focus on the lane that has the most chances of getting your team ahead, then proceed to help the lane that is behind only when you gained an advantage somewhere else... UNLESS this toplane LeeSin who fed 5 kills to Renekton abandoned lane and the gator starts roaming or is getting the inner turret before 15 mins. Also mind that sometimes you cannot carry hard, but you can help your team achieve victory anyhow.

In my own experience, making plays to get that first couple kills is all it takes in early game. Then you need to think about what you need to do to enter snowball mode and denying comebacks to the enemy team. If you get a couple kills early but draw too much aggro and the enemy team shuts you down, then you made a mistake and you need to think about what events prevented you from getting more feed at this point. Another thing that you have to keep in mind is... who in your team is not doing their job and what can you do to prevent that from putting your team behind. Most often times you can 1- buy wards that your support isnt putting down (good return on investment when 1 ward can give you 1 kill right?) and 2- using the "bad player" in your team as bait.

Also, it all depends on what you mean by "carrying". Often my team will say to that 0/1/30 Thresh that he carried the team (madlife!!!). Or that Malphite who was so good at calling shots that coordinated the team well (push this lane then ward that and group there) and got +4 teamwork at endgame. You can carry games by killing everyone, by making decisive plays, or by calling shots that will help your team achieve victory right? as far as nocturne is concerned you gameplay really needs to depend on the game. I find that if I am doing really well early game then I actually rush a brutalizer and spirit of the elder lizard or Wriggles. I actually prefer wriggles because nocturne scales pretty well with attack speed. Then i start to build things like BotRK or Ghostblade or ravenous hydra. But as soon as you stop being able to start ripping through the enemy team like a child ripping open wrapping paper, you need to start building survivability. Confucious say you can't carry when you dead. Omen, Maw, and Frozen mallet are all great options for nocturne. Also dont try to build like that if you are being a support style damager. you need items to be able to keep the players getting kills fed. like frozen mallet, randuins, locket, etc.
